Tropical Storm Rina Affecting Cancun and Cozumel Tonight
Accuweather, Oct 27, 2011 5:26 PM

Rina continues to weaken. However, it is expected to slowly move north along the coast of the Yucatan Peninsula Thursday night. The main threat from Rina is heavy rainfall. Between 3-6 inches of rain is expected to fall across Cancun and Cozumel through the night. Wind gusts could be locally damaging, but Rina's winds will likely continue to diminish through tonight. The satellite picture continues to show Rina weakening. The center of circulation is now to the south of the strongest convection. The convection will continue to be ripped away from the low-level center of circulation through tomorrow. This will leave nothing more than a low-level swirl of clouds by the weekend.
